Role Overview
You will lead outbound sales efforts for integrated B2B solutions that combine hardware, software, and data services—specifically Smart Solar Dryers, FarmShield IoT, and the FarmCloud platform. Day to day, you identify and close new business with cooperatives and mid-tier agro-processors during your first six months, then expand to NGO programmes, county governments, and other institutional buyers. This role matters because it directly scales the adoption of climate-smart agricultural technology, reducing post-harvest losses and improving productivity for smallholder farmers and processors across Kenya.
Key Responsibilities
- Identify, engage, and close new B2B customers, prioritising cooperatives and mid-tier processors in the first six months, then broadening to institutional buyers such as NGOs and county governments.
- Manage the full sales cycle—from prospecting and discovery sessions through product demonstrations and negotiated close.
- Own and maintain a disciplined CRM pipeline, tracking deal stages, next actions, and forecasting accuracy; provide structured weekly updates.
- Translate customer pain points into tailored technical-commercial proposals by collaborating with engineering, agronomy, and product teams.
- Build lasting relationships with key decision-makers at institutional and enterprise levels, representing the company in client meetings, field visits, and demos.
- Support pricing, proposal development, and contract negotiations to move deals from interest to signature.
- Conduct formal handovers to the Customer Success team after closing—documenting commitments, deal context, and potential upsell or renewal risks.
- Spend 40–60% of time in the field visiting cooperative sites, processor facilities, and client premises; the remainder on pipeline management and proposal work.
Requirements & Qualifications
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field—engineering (mechanical, civil, mechatronics, electrical, biosystems, renewable energy) is an advantage, as are business, commerce, or agribusiness backgrounds paired with a strong commercial record.
- Experience: 2–4 years in B2B technical sales or business development, with proven experience selling to institutional, NGO, cooperative, or enterprise clients (agritech, hardware, or capital-equipment exposure strongly preferred).
- Closing track record (non-negotiable): Ability to walk through three largest closed deals—size, cycle length, and how you got to signature.
- Skills: Strong consultative selling and negotiation skills; high ownership, discipline, and execution mindset; comfortable with significant field travel.
- Technical edge (added advantage): Skills in solar energy installation, AutoCAD, and SolidWorks.
- AI fluency: Must be comfortable using AI tools (the company provides premium accounts for Claude and Gemini to supercharge your role).
What We Offer / Why Join
- Base salary of KES 70,000–90,000 per month (offer within band reflects demonstrated closing record), plus KES 10,000 monthly transport allowance.
- Commission of 3% on collected revenue above KES 100,000 per month, plus internal bonus awards via the Bonusly system.
- Monthly cash meal benefit and annual health cover with AAR Insurance.
- Flexible working hours and a work-from-home benefit (with 4 days per week in the Nairobi office).
- A small, driven team with an informal, non-hierarchical culture—focused entirely on moving the mission forward.
- Opportunity to put climate-smart hardware on real farms and processor floors, creating measurable impact in Kenyan agriculture.
